Washington County is seeking a qualified vendor to provide a cloud-based community development permitting software solution. The selected software will replace or upgrade the county’s existing permitting platform, offering enhanced support for permitting, inspections, code enforcement, development projects, and planning workflows. The solution must include robust reporting capabilities, public self-service options, and comprehensive integration with other county systems such as GIS, CRM, financial systems, document management, and Microsoft platforms.
The vendor will be responsible for providing the software, implementation services, data migration, training, and comprehensive post-go-live support. The solution must be configurable to meet the county’s unique needs and ensure compliance with records retention, accessibility, cybersecurity, and other public-sector requirements. Additionally, the new system must improve flexibility, usability, scalability, and overall long-term sustainability. The vendor will also be expected to assist county staff with system deployment and go-live activities, and to describe the use of embedded AI features as well as integration options with external AI applications or permit processing tools.
Integration with key county platforms is essential, including GIS, SharePoint, Parcel Systems, CRM Kitsap1, plan review editing systems, Microsoft Power Platform, and financial and document review systems. Solutions must address both software configuration and data migration to ensure a smooth transition from the existing system.
